Ama-Flavonoid ayizinhlanganisela ze-polyphenolic ezidlala indima ebalulekile ekushintsheni umbala wezitshalo, ekuhlungeni i-UV, nasekumelaneni nezifo. Ahlukaniswe ngezigaba eziningana, okuhlanganisa ama-flavonol, ama-flavone, ama-isoflavone, ama-flavanone, nama-anthocyanins. Isigaba ngasinye sinezakhiwo zamakhemikhali ezahlukene kanye nemisebenzi yezinto eziphilayo, okuholela ezinzuzweni ezahlukene zezempilo.
Kuyini i-7,8-dihydroxyflavone?
I-7,8-Dihydroxyflavone uhlobo olukhethekile lwe-flavonoid oluyingxenye ye-flavonoid. Isakhiwo sayo samakhemikhali sinamaqembu amabili e-hydroxyl ezindaweni 7 no-8 zomgogodla we-flavonoid, obangela izakhiwo zawo ezihlukile. Le nhlanganisela itholakala ikakhulukazi ezitshalweni ezifana ne-dioscorea (yam) futhi ifundwe ngemiphumela yayo engaba khona yokuvikela izinzwa, izakhiwo zokulwa nokuvuvukala, kanye nokuthuthukiswa kwengqondo.
Umehluko Obalulekile Phakathi kwe-7,8-DHF kanye namanye ama-Flavonoid
1. Isakhiwo samakhemikhali
Umehluko osobala kakhulu phakathi kwe-7,8-DHF kanye namanye ama-flavonoid yisakhiwo samakhemikhali ayo. Nakuba ama-flavonoid amaningi abelana ngomgogodla ofanayo, ukuba khona kwamaqembu e-hydroxyl ezindaweni ezithile kungathinta kakhulu umsebenzi wawo wezinto eziphilayo. Isibonelo, i-quercetin, i-flavonol eyaziwayo, inelungiselelo elihlukile lamaqembu e-hydroxyl, elithinta ukuncibilika kwayo kanye nokusebenzisana kwayo nezinhloso zezinto eziphilayo.
2. Umsebenzi wezinto eziphilayo
I-7,8-DHF iboniswe ukuthi inemisebenzi eyingqayizivele yezinto eziphilayo uma kuqhathaniswa namanye ama-flavonoid. Ucwaningo lubonisa ukuthi ivuselela indlela yokubonisana ye-neurotrophic factor (BDNF) etholakala ebuchosheni, ebaluleke kakhulu ekusindeni kwama-neuron, ukukhula kanye nokwehluka kwawo. Le ndlela ibaluleke kakhulu esimweni sezifo eziwohlokayo kanye nokwehla kokuqonda.
Ngokuphambene nalokho, amanye ama-flavonoid afana nama-catechins (atholakala etiyeni eliluhlaza) kanye nama-anthocyanins (atholakala kumajikijolo) asebenza ngokuyinhloko ngomsebenzi we-antioxidant, esusa ama-free radicals futhi ehlisa ukucindezeleka kwe-oxidative. Nakuba lezi zakhiwo ziwusizo, zingase zingathinti ngqo izici ze-neurotrophic ngendlela efanayo ne-7,8-DHF.
3. Ukutholakala kwezinto eziphilayo
Ukutholakala kwe-bioavailability kubhekisela ezingeni kanye nesivinini lapho isithako esisebenzayo noma ingxenye esebenzayo imuncwa khona futhi itholakale endaweni yokusebenza. I-7,8-DHF ibonise ukutholakala okuhle kwe-bioavailability ezifundweni zezilwane, okubonisa ukuthi ingawela ngempumelelo isithiyo segazi nobuchopho, okubaluleke kakhulu emiphumeleni yayo yokuvikela izinzwa.
Ngokuphambene nalokho, ukutholakala kwe-bioavailability kwamanye ama-flavonoid kungahluka kakhulu. Isibonelo, yize i-quercetin isetshenziswa kabanzi, ukumuncwa kwayo kuvame ukulinganiselwa ngenxa ye-metabolism yayo esheshayo. Lo mehluko wokutholakala kwe-bioavailability uthinta ukusebenza kahle kwalawa ma-compounds ekufinyeleleni imiphumela yezempilo efiselekayo.
7,8-DHF indlela yokusebenza: Ukulawulwa kwe-BDNF kanye nokusebenza kwe-Trkb receptor
Ngokuphathelene nendlela yokusebenza, i-7,8-DHF yaziwa ngokukhuthaza ukukhiqizwa kwe-BDNF (i-neurotrophic factor etholakala ebuchosheni) ngokubopha nokusebenzisa i-receptor yayo i-TrkB. Ngaphandle kobuchwepheshe obukhulu, lokhu kuholela ekuhlanganiseni kwemisebenzi yamaseli ezuzisayo ekugcineni ukusebenza kahle kwe-neuronal nokukhuthaza i-neurogeneis.
Indlela eyinhloko yesenzo se-7,8-DHF:
(1) I-neurotrophic factor (BDNF) etholakala ebuchosheni kanye nendima yayo ekuqineni kwe-neuroplasticity
Ngokuthola ukuthi ukubonakaliswa kwe-neurotrophic factor (BDNF) etholakala ebuchosheni kuncipha ezifweni eziwohlokayo ze-neuro, ikakhulukazi isifo i-Alzheimer's (AD), ukubaluleka kwaso ekugcineni nasekuthuthukiseni impilo yobuchopho kuya ngokuya kubonakala.
I-BDNF ibalulekile emisebenzini eyahlukene ye-neuronal njengoba ikhuthaza ukudluliselwa kwe-synaptic, i-synaptogenesis, kanye ne-synaptic plasticity ngokusebenzisa i-signaling ngama-receptor e-TrkB. Lokhu kwenza indlela ye-signaling ye-BDNF-TrkB ibe yithagethi ethembisayo yokuthuthukiswa kwezindlela zokwelapha ezihloselwe ukulwa nezifo ze-neurodegenerative.
(2) Indlela yokubonisana kwe-Tropomyosin receptor kinase B (Trkb) receptor
I-receptor ye-tropomyosin receptor kinase B (TrkB) idlala indima ebalulekile ekuxazululeni imiphumela ye-BDNF kuma-neurons. Njenge-receptor ye-transmembrane tyrosine kinase, i-TrkB iyi-receptor eyinhloko ye-BDNF futhi iqala uchungechunge lwezehlakalo zokubonisana kwangaphakathi kweseli lapho ibopha izinto ze-neurotrophic.
I-BDNF isebenzisa i-TrkB ukuze iqalise izindlela eziningana ezibalulekile zangaphakathi kweseli, okuhlanganisa i-phosphatidylinositol 3-kinase (PI3K)-Akt, i-mitogen-activated protein kinase (MAPK)-extracellular signal-regulated kinase (ERK), kanye ne-phospholipase Cγ (PLCγ)-protein kinase C (PKC) pathway. Ngayinye yalezi zindlela inegalelo esicini esihlukile somsebenzi we-neuronal kanye nenhlalakahle.
Indlela ye-PI3K-Akt ibalulekile ekukhuthazeni ukusinda kwe-neuronal kanye nokuvimbela i-apoptosis. I-BDNF-TrkB signaling isebenzisa le ndlela ukwandisa ukusinda kweseli ngokuvimbela izici ezikhuthaza i-apoptosis kanye nokuvuselela izici ezilwa ne-apoptosis, ngaleyo ndlela kuqinisekiswe ukulondolozwa kwama-neurons anempilo.
Ngakolunye uhlangothi, indlela ye-MAPK-ERK idlala indima ebalulekile ekuhlukaniseni nasekukhuleni kwe-neuronal. Ukubonisana kwe-BDNF-TrkB kukhuthaza ukusebenza kwendlela ye-MAPK-ERK, okusekela ukuvuthwa nokwehlukaniswa kwe-neuronal kanye nokuhlanganiswa kwayo kumanethiwekhi e-neuronal akhona.
Indlela ye-PLCγ-PKC ibalulekile ekulawuleni i-synaptic plasticity, inqubo eyisisekelo yokufunda nenkumbulo. I-BDNF-TrkB signaling ilawula umsebenzi walo mzila, ekugcineni iholele ekushintsheni kwamandla e-synaptic kanye nokuxhumana.
Lokhu kuguqulwa kwesimo kukhuthaza ukuzivumelanisa nezimo kanye nokuhlela kabusha kwezifunda ze-neural ngenxa yokuhlangenwe nakho okusha kanye nezinto ezikhuthaza imvelo.
Ngokusebenza njenge-agonist ye-TrkB, i-7,8-DHF isebenzisa imiphumela yayo ye-nootropic ikakhulukazi ngokulawula izindlela zokubonisana ezihlobene ne-BDNF, ngaleyo ndlela ikhuthaze i-neurogenesis futhi ithuthukise i-synaptic plasticity.
Ngokulingisa imiphumela ye-BDNF, i-7,8-DHF isiza ukuvikela ama-neurons ekulimaleni, ikhuthaza ukusinda kwawo, futhi ikhuthaza ukukhula nokugcinwa kokuxhumana okusha kwama-neuron. Leli khono lokukhuthaza i-neuroplasticity, ukuthuthukisa ukusebenza kwengqondo, kanye nokuqeda izimpawu zezifo zama-neuron lenza i-7,8-DHF ibe yisinqumo esithembisayo sokuthuthukiswa kwemithi kanye nocwaningo olwengeziwe.
Izinzuzo ze-Nootropic ze-7,8-DHF: Ukuthuthukiswa Kokuqonda kanye Nokuvikelwa Kwezinzwa
Ngokuphathelene nezinzuzo zayo ze-nootropic, i-7,8-DHF isebenza ngezindlela ezine eziyinhloko:
Ukuhlanganiswa kwememori nokubuyisa: umsebenzi oxhomeke ku-hippocampus
I-7,8-DHF itholakale ithuthukisa ukuhlanganiswa kwememori kanye nokubuyisa imisebenzi eyahlukahlukene yokufunda kanye nememori encike ku-hippocampus kumamodeli egundane. Lokhu okutholakele kusikisela ukuthi i-7,8-DHF ingaba yi-nootropic ethembisayo, Ingasetshenziswa ukuthuthukisa ukusebenza kwememori kubantu abaphilile kanye nalabo abanokukhubazeka kwememori.
I-synaptic plasticity: amandla okuqina kwesikhathi eside kanye nokucindezeleka
I-7,8-DHF iboniswe ukuthi ilawula ukwakheka kwe-synaptic ngokuthuthukisa i-LTP nokunciphisa i-LTD ku-hippocampus. Le miphumela kucatshangwa ukuthi ibangelwa ikhono layo lokusebenzisa ama-receptor e-TrkB bese kamuva ithuthukisa indlela yokubonisana ye-BDNF. Lokhu kuguqulwa kokwakheka kwe-synaptic kunegalelo ekuthuthukisweni komsebenzi wokuqonda obonwe ngemuva kokuphathwa kwe-7,8-DHF.
Izakhiwo ze-antioxidant: Ukususa i-ROS kanye ne-lipid peroxidation
I-7,8-DHF inezakhiwo ze-antioxidant njengoba kufakazelwa ikhono layo lokususa izinhlobo ze-oxygen ezisabelayo (i-ROS) nokunciphisa i-lipid peroxidation. Le miphumela inegalelo emiphumeleni yayo yokuvikela izinzwa ngokunciphisa umonakalo we-neuronal obangelwa ukucindezeleka kwe-oxidative kanye nokungasebenzi kahle.
Umphumela wokulwa nokuvuvukala: ulawula ukusebenza kwe-microglial kanye nokukhiqizwa kwe-cytokine
Ngaphezu kwezakhiwo zayo zokulwa ne-antioxidant, i-7,8-DHF itholakale inemiphumela yokulwa nokuvuvukala ngokuguqula ukusebenza kwe-microglial kanye nokunciphisa ukukhiqizwa kwama-cytokine abangela ukuvuvukala njenge-TNF-α kanye ne-IL-1β. Lokhu kuphinde kufake isandla emiphumeleni yayo yokuvikela izinzwa kanye ne-nootropic ngokuvimbela umonakalo we-neuronal obangelwa ukuvuvukala.
